Detailed explanation of pogopin connector electroplating process

Pogopin connector is a common precision connector, which is often used in lightweight and small portable electronic devices. Electroplating process is often used for its surface coating treatment.
Electroplating is the process of plating a thin layer of other metals or alloys on the surface of some metals by using the principle of electrolysis. It can prevent oxidation (such as corrosion), improve wear resistance, conductivity, reflection, corrosion resistance and beauty for metal products.
The common surface coatings of pogopin connectors include: gold plating, nickel plating, silver plating, chromium plating, zinc plating, copper plating, etc; Different electroplating materials can meet different application needs.
For those with high current requirements, gold plating is generally used because gold is the metal with the best conductivity at room temperature. Silver plating is also very common. Some products are in direct contact with the skin (such as smart bracelets and Bluetooth headsets). They also need special requirements such as anti sweat corrosion and non sensitization to the skin. The product cost of pogopin connector will also be higher. Some products will choose to use conventional electroplating materials such as nickel plating, silver plating, chromium plating and zinc plating. These products are generally large in volume, not very high in current requirements and relatively low in cost.
